Embodiment 1
[0015] Mix 34.8g of acrylonitrile and 5.2g of divinylbenzene (63% content) evenly, add 0.2g of azobisisobutyronitrile and stir to dissolve it, which is called the oil phase. Dissolve 1.5g of polyvinyl alcohol (type 1788) and 15g of sodium chloride in 300mL of deionized water, called the aqueous phase. Add the oil phase to the water phase, start mechanical stirring, adjust the stirring speed to disperse the oil phase into small oil droplets, make the peak of the diameter distribution of the oil droplets be about 0.4mm, heat the system to reach 65°C and keep it for 6 hours , and then heated to 75 ° C and maintained for 4 hours. Stop heating, let the system cool down, collect the obtained resin by filtration, wash the resin with hot water several times, and dry it in the air. The obtained resin is called white ball PCN-1.

Embodiment 2
[0018] Mix 71.6g of acrylonitrile, 5.2g of divinylbenzene (63% content), 3.2g of triallyl isocyanurate and 40g of toluene, add 0.4g of azobisisobutyronitrile and stir to dissolve it , called the oil phase. Dissolve 2.5g of polyvinyl alcohol (type 1788) and 25g of sodium chloride in 500mL of deionized water, called the aqueous phase. Add the oil phase to the water phase, start the mechanical stirring, adjust the stirring speed so that the oil phase is dispersed into small oil droplets, so that the peak of the diameter distribution of the oil droplets is about 0.4mm, heat the system to reach 65°C and keep it for 6 hours , and then heated to 75 ° C and maintained for 4 hours. Stop heating, let the system cool down, collect the obtained resin by filtration, wash the resin with hot water several times, dry it in the air, extract it with acetone for 8 hours with a Soxhlet extractor, and dry it in the air. The obtained resin is called white ball PCN-2.

Embodiment 3
[0022] Mix 71.6g of acrylonitrile, 5.2g of divinylbenzene (63% content), 3.2g of triallyl cyanurate, 20g of toluene and 20g of cyclohexanol, and add 0.4g of azobisisobutyronitrile And stir to make it dissolve, called the oil phase. Dissolve 2.5g of polyvinyl alcohol (type 1788) and 25g of sodium chloride in 500mL of deionized water, called the aqueous phase. Add the oil phase to the water phase, start the mechanical stirring, adjust the stirring speed so that the oil phase is dispersed into small oil droplets, so that the peak of the diameter distribution of the oil droplets is about 0.4mm, heat the system to reach 65°C and keep it for 6 hours , and then heated to 75 ° C and maintained for 4 hours. Stop heating, let the system cool down, collect the obtained resin by filtration, wash the resin with hot water several times, dry it in the air, extract it with acetone for 8 hours with a Soxhlet extractor, and dry it in the air. The obtained resin is called white ball PCN-3.
